My name is Tunde, and I reside in Abuja, I also want to share my story with all genuine fans of relationships and dating page on facebook. Sometime ago, I went jogging along Kaduna/Abuja express way. I noticed a person in front of me, about ¼ of mile. I could tell he was running a little slower than me and I thought ”good, I shall try to catch-up with him”. I had about a mile to go my path before I needed to turn off. So I started running faster and faster. Every block, IAn+African+American+man+jogging+outdoors was gaining on him just a little bit. After just a few minutes I was only about 100 yards behind him, so I really picked up the pace and pushed myself. You would have thought I was running in the last leg of London Olympic competition. I was determined to catch him. Finally, I did it! I caught and passed him by. On the inside I felt so good. “I beat him” of course, he didn’t even know we were racing. After I passed him, I realized I had been so focused on competing against him that I had missed my turn. I had gone nearly six blocks past it, and now I had to turn around and go all back… Isn’t that what happens in life when we focus on competing with co-workers, neighbors, friends, family, trying to outdo them or trying to prove that we are more successful or more important? We spend our time and energy running after them and we miss out on our own paths to our God given destinies.

UNHEALTHY COMPETITION is a never ending cycle. There will always be somebody ahead of you, someone with better job, nicer car, more money in the bank, more education, a prettier wife, a more handsome husband, better-behaved children etc. But know this: “You can be the best that you can be; you are not competing with no one.” Some people are insecure because they pay too much attention to what others are doing, where others are going, what they are wearing and what they drive. Please take what God has given you… the height, weight & personality. Dress well & wear it proudly! You’ll be blessed by it. GOD IS ALWAYS MORE THAN ENOUGH. God bless you.
